    "What Google has done with the Wave protocol is essentially create a new kind of social media format that is distinctively different from blogs, wikis, activity streams, RSS, or most familiar online communication models except possibly IM. Both blogs and wikis were created in the era of page-oriented Web applications and haven't changed much since. In contrast, Google Wave is designed for real-time participation and editing of shared conversations and documents and is more akin to the simultaneous multiuser experience of Google Docs than with traditional blogs and wiki editing. Though Google is sometimes criticized for missing the social aspect of the Web, that is patently not the case with waves, which are fundamentally social in nature. Participants can be added in real-time, new conversations forked off (via private replies), social media sharing is assumed to be the norm, and connection with a user's contextual server-side data is also a core feature including location, search, and more. The result is stored in a persistent document known as a wave, access to which can be embedded anywhere that HTML can be embedded, whether that's a Web page or an enterprise portal. Users can then discover and interact with the wave, joining the conversation, adding more information, etc. Google has also leveraged its investments in Google Gadgets and OpenSocial, two key technologies for spreading online services beyond the original boundaries of the sites they came from. All in all, Google Wave is a smart and well-constructed bundle of collaborative capabilities with many of the modern sensibilities we've come to expect in the Web 2.0 era including an acutely social nature, rapid interaction, and community-based technology."

  • During the early modern period, and especially during the years 1550-1750, Europe experienced a kind of "information explosion." I emphasize the word "experience" as this is an essential element to the arguments presented here. There is ample evidence to demonstrate that during this period, the production, circulation, and dissemination of scientific and scholarly texts accelerated tremendously. In her essay, Ann Blair notes that over the course of this period, a typical scholarly library might have grown by a factor of fifty, while Brian Ogilvie demonstrates an equivalent acceleration in the production and consumption of texts in the domain of natural history; and there is a large literature to back both of these arguments up. But the fact of accelerated textual production and consumption is not what is principally at issue here. What is essential is the sense that such a phenomenon was taking place and the variety of responses to it.

  • She examines the varieties of textual practices "deployed by early modern scholars" in response to a perceived "overabundance of books" during the period between 1550 and 1700, and she argues that historians have paid disproportionate attention to what she calls "literary reading" and not enough to other modes of encountering and engaging textual materials ranging from browsing and skimming to buying and collecting to annotating, cutting and pasting, and dog-earing. For Blair these other modes of acting upon texts are important in all historical moments, but in situations where readers feel themselves overwhelmed by information, they become all that much more crucial and telling.
  • "By the 1580s," Ogilvie writes, "the botanical tyro had to master a tremendous number of words, things, and authorities." And during this period botanical literature increasingly sought to address precisely this concern. Already in the 1550s, with the work of Conrad Gesner and Remert Dodoens, Ogilvie observes a shift from an older form of botanical treatise, descended from the alphabetical materia medica, to a new form organized around "tacit notions of similarity" among different natural types. Not that all of these developments were useful. As Ogilvie notes, the move toward similarity was not a direct move toward scientific taxonomy, and in different works vastly different categorical schemes applied, so that the same plant might be grouped with "shrubs" in one and, in another, with "plants whose flowers please." Eventually, with Caspar Bauhin at the end of the sixteenth century and John Ray at the end of the seventeenth, Ogilvie notes the rise of a new class of scientific literature aimed not only at describing and organizing natural facts but at doing the same work for scientific texts themselves.

  • The old encyclopedia of the Middle Ages and the Renaissance based its prestige on its claim to comprehensiveness. But by the middle of the sixteenth century, these claims had become very difficult for any single author or work to support. Ironically, as the plausibility of the old claims weakened, demand for the genre intensified. This is attested to by the great commercial success of the Cyclopaedia and by the still greater success of the renowned Encyclopédie of Diderot and d'Alembert. For the latter, just as for Chambers, the indexical format of the encyclopedic dictionary speaks to an epistemological urgency. In a world of rapid change, quick access to knowledge becomes as important as knowledge itself.

  • You wake up and check your email on your bedside iPad — that’s one app. During breakfast you browse Facebook, Twitter, and The New York Times — three more apps. On the way to the office, you listen to a podcast on your smartphone. Another app. At work, you scroll through RSS feeds in a reader and have Skype and IM conversations. More apps. At the end of the day, you come home, make dinner while listening to Pandora, play some games on Xbox Live, and watch a movie on Netflix’s streaming service. You’ve spent the day on the Internet — but not on the Web. And you are not alone.
  • This is not a trivial distinction. Over the past few years, one of the most important shifts in the digital world has been the move from the wide-open Web to semiclosed platforms that use the Internet for transport but not the browser for display.

  • users given completely random praise by a computer program liked it more than the same program without praise, even though they knew in advance the praise was meaningless.
  • Nass demonstrates, however, that people internalize praise and criticism differently—while we welcome the former, we really dwell on and obsess over the latter. In the criticism sandwich, then, "the criticism blasts the first list of positive achievements out of listeners' memory. They then think hard about the criticism (which will make them remember it better) and are on the alert to think even harder about what happens next. What do they then get? Positive remarks that are too general to be remembered"
  • And because we focus so much on the negative, having a similar number of positive and negative comments "feels negative overall"
  • The best strategy, he suggests, is "to briefly present a few negative remarks and then provide a long list of positive remarks...You should also provide as much detail as possible within the positive comments, even more than feels natural, because positive feedback is less memorable" (33).

  • We also would like to see the interpretation of a study based not on statistical significance, or lack of it, for one or more study variables, but rather on careful quantitative consideration of the data in light of competing explanations for the findings.
  • ...6 more annotations...
  • we prefer a researcher to consider whether the magnitude of an estimated effect could be readily explained by uncontrolled confounding or selection biases, rather than simply to offer the uninspired interpretation that the estimated effect is significant, as if neither chance nor bias could then account for the findings.
  • Many data analysts appear to remain oblivious to the qualitative nature of significance testing.
  • statistical significance is itself only a dichotomous indicator.
  • it cannot convey much useful information
  • Even worse, those two values often signal just the wrong interpretation. These misleading signals occur when a trivial effect is found to be ’significant’, as often happens in large studies, or when a strong relation is found ’nonsignificant’, as often happens in small studies.
  • Another useful paper on this issue is Kristin Sainani, (2010) “Misleading Comparisons: The Fallacy of Comparing Statistical Significance”Physical Medicine and Rehabilitation, Vol. 2 (June), 559-562 which discusses the need to look carefully at within-group differences as well as between-group differences, and at sub-group significance compared to interaction. She concludes: ‘Readers should have a particularly high index of suspicion for controlled studies that fail to report between-group comparisons, because these likely represent attempts to “spin” null results.”
